Saiba como usar n8n com PostgreSQL em cluster para alta disponibilidade em 2025 e garanta automações estáveis e escaláveis.

Uma imagem sobre n8n com PostgreSQL em cluster para alta disponibilidade

O universo das automações com n8n está evoluindo rapidamente. Cada vez mais empresas e desenvolvedores buscam soluções robustas e estáveis para garantir que seus fluxos não parem, mesmo quando o volume de dados ou usuários cresce. Utilizar n8n com PostgreSQL em cluster para alta disponibilidade é uma das formas mais eficientese modernas de entregar esse resultado.

Quer saber como preparar seu projeto para 2025, evitando dores de cabeça com indisponibilidade, escalando com confiança e reduzindo riscos? Neste artigo, você aprenderá os motivos para optar por alta disponibilidade no n8n, quais são os principais requisitos da integração com PostgreSQL em cluster, o passo a passo da configuração e dicas fundamentais para escalar e manter suas automações sem surpresa.

Ao final, você ainda poderá conferir um vídeo tutorial prático, indicações valiosas sobre infraestrutura e uma recomendação para impulsionar seus conhecimentos em automação com n8n. Vamos juntos descomplicar o futuro das automações!

Por que optar por alta disponibilidade com n8n e PostgreSQL?

A busca por alta disponibilidade (HA) tornou-se central para qualquer sistema de automação em 2025. Não basta apenas automatizar tarefas — é essencial garantir que elas estejam sempre disponíveis, mesmo que ocorram falhas pontuais em servidores ou serviços.

Ao unir o n8n, uma ferramenta de automação poderosa, com um banco de dados PostgreSQL configurado em cluster, você cria uma estrutura resistente a quedas, falhas de hardware e até picos inesperados de uso.

Veja alguns motivos para priorizar alta disponibilidade no seu projeto:

  • Tolerância a falhas: O uso de PostgreSQL em cluster garante que, caso um nó falhe, outros assumam automaticamente, minimizando paradas.
  • Continuidades dos fluxos: Suas automações seguem rodando sem interrupções mesmo durante atualizações ou manutenções em parte do sistema.
  • Escalabilidade real: É possível adicionar novos servidores ao cluster sem precisar reescrever ou migrar fluxos, acompanhando o crescimento do projeto.
  • Redução de riscos e perdas: Minimiza chances de perda de dados ao aproveitar réplicas sincronizadas e failover automático.

Na prática, implementar alta disponibilidade com n8n e PostgreSQL é sair na frente em inovação, conquistar confiança dos usuários e evitar prejuízos que podem surgir de interrupções inesperadas.

🤖 Dica de ouro para se tornar especialista em automações com n8n

Se você quer se aprofundar em automações profissionais, dominar integrações avançadas e aprender a criar agentes de IA com n8n, recomendo fortemente a Formação Agentes de IA do Hora de Codar. São mais de 8.100 alunos, com acesso vitalício, módulos atualizados, projetos reais e foco total em ensinar o que há de mais atual em automações inteligentes e uso do n8n – tudo sem precisar saber programar.

Com essa formação, você entende desde a instalação até integrações com APIs, bancos de dados avançados e automação de verdade para o mercado 2025. Vale a pena conhecer! Acesse os detalhes clicando aqui e veja tudo o que pode conquistar!

Treinamento completo em n8n do básico ao avançado

Principais requisitos para configurar n8n com PostgreSQL em cluster

Antes de iniciar a configuração do n8n com PostgreSQL em cluster, é fundamental compreender os requisitos básicos do ambiente. O sucesso da alta disponibilidade depende diretamente da escolha das ferramentas certas e da arquitetura definida.

Principais pontos para atenção:

  1. Infraestrutura robusta: Reserve servidores (ou VPS) capazes de rodar o n8n e múltiplas instâncias do PostgreSQL, garantindo recursos de CPU, RAM e armazenamento NVMe de qualidade.
  2. Cluster de PostgreSQL: Utilize soluções como Patroni, repmgr ou o serviço gerenciado de seu provedor para construir um cluster com failover automático e replicação de dados síncrona ou assíncrona.
  3. Balanceador de carga: Configure um load balancer para distribuir o acesso ao banco, conectando sempre no nó primário ativo sem precisar alterar configurações no n8n caso haja troca de liderança.
  4. Rede estável e segura: Invista em firewall, VPN ou sub-redes privadas para proteger a conexão entre o n8n e o cluster PostgreSQL.
  5. Configuração do n8n: O arquivo de configuração do n8n (geralmente via variáveis de ambiente) deve permitir apontar para múltiplos endpoints do banco ou um endereço do balanceador.

Lembre-se: cada componente precisa de monitoramento próprio, e é necessário revisar permissões de acesso, políticas de backup e atualizações constantes, já mirando as necessidades do próximo ano.

Tutorial em vídeo: Como instalar o n8n localmente – Instale o n8n com o npm no seu computador

Para quem está dando os primeiros passos ou quer entender a configuração de ambientes para o n8n, recomendamos assistir nosso vídeo tutorial: Como instalar o n8n localmente – Instale o n8n com o npm no seu computador. O vídeo dá uma ótima visão sobre instalação e primeiros ajustes, essenciais antes de avançar para clusters e alta disponibilidade.

Assista agora e veja, na prática, como começar sua jornada com o n8n:

Não deixe de conferir e se inscrever para receber mais conteúdos como este!

Passo a passo: como configurar n8n com banco em cluster

Integrar o n8n ao PostgreSQL em cluster é um processo que pode ser descomplicado com a abordagem certa. A seguir, veja um guia prático de alto nível para te ajudar nesta missão:

1. Configure o cluster do PostgreSQL:

  • Utilize ferramentas como Patroni, repmgr ou PostgreSQL nativo com replicação. O importante é ter pelo menos dois nós (primário e secundário) para garantir redundância.
  • Certifique-se de que a replicação está funcionando corretamente: dados gravados no primário devem aparecer nos secundários automaticamente.

2. Prepare o balanceador de carga:

  • Configure um balanceador (HAProxy, PgBouncer ou solução da cloud) para conectar o n8n sempre ao nó primário disponível, mesmo após failover.

3. Instale e configure o n8n:

  • Realize a instalação do n8n no seu VPS ou ambiente Docker. Prefira sempre um ambiente confiável e fácil de escalar, como as VPSs da Hostinger.
  • No arquivo de configuração .env ou nas variáveis de ambiente, defina:
  • DB_TYPE=postgresdb
  • DB_POSTGRESDB_HOST (endereço do balanceador)
  • DB_POSTGRESDB_PORT, DB_POSTGRESDB_DATABASE, DB_POSTGRESDB_USER, DB_POSTGRESDB_PASSWORD

4. Teste a redundância:

  • Rode um fluxo no n8n e, em seguida, faça um failover no cluster. O fluxo deve continuar funcionando sem perdas ou erros.

Este processo garante que, independentemente de problemas isolados, seu ambiente estará preparado para alta disponibilidade n8n PostgreSQL em 2025.

Boas práticas para garantir escalabilidade e resiliência nas automações

Para que sua solução de integração entre n8n e PostgreSQL em cluster seja duradoura, siga boas práticas de arquitetura e operação. Algumas recomendações essenciais:

  • Automatize o provisionamento: Utilize scripts de infraestrutura como código (Terraform, Ansible, Docker Compose) para replicar facilmente a configuração do ambiente.
  • Isolamento de processos: Execute o n8n em containers ou máquinas dedicadas, isolando recursos e aumentando a segurança.
  • Monitoramento contínuo: Implemente ferramentas como Prometheus, Grafana ou serviços nativos da cloud para monitorar tanto o n8n quanto o cluster PostgreSQL, antecipando possíveis gargalos.
  • Atualizações periódicas: Mantenha tanto o n8n como o PostgreSQL sempre atualizados para evitar vulnerabilidades.
  • Testes de failover: Programe simulações periódicas de falhas, validando que os fluxos de automação resistem e se recuperam sem intervenção manual.

Com esses cuidados, você constrói uma automação escalável, resiliente e preparada para crescer de acordo com a demanda do seu negócio ou projeto.

💻 Sugestão de VPS para um n8n escalável e sempre disponível

Se você busca um ambiente robusto para rodar seu n8n com PostgreSQL em cluster, minha sugestão é considerar uma VPS da Hostinger. Lá você encontra planos sob medida (com n8n já pronto para uso!), possibilidade de escalar recursos conforme a necessidade e servidores com desempenho NVMe – o que faz grande diferença para bancos de dados e aplicações críticas.

Além disso, você pode instalar rapidamente, contar com suporte 24/7, uptime garantido de 99,9% e ainda economizar usando o cupom HORADECODAR. Compare os planos e garanta a infraestrutura certa para suas automações no link: Hostinger VPS para n8n.

Hostinger A melhor VPS para seu n8n

Dicas de manutenção, monitoramento e backups para 2025

Manter a saúde de um ambiente com alta disponibilidade é um processo contínuo. Em 2025, as exigências só tendem a crescer — por isso, adote uma abordagem preventiva e organizada.

  • Backups frequentes e testados: Utilize ferramentas que realizem backups automáticos, com validação regular dos arquivos gerados. Considere usar snapshots, backup incremental e políticas de retenção adequadas para seu cenário.
  • Monitoramento pró-ativo: Não dependa apenas dos alertas básicos. Configure dashboards personalizados, alertas para eventos críticos (ex: queda de nós do cluster, falha de conexão ou performance abaixo do esperado) e, sempre que possível, utilize automações para correções rápidas.
  • Rotina de atualizações planejadas: Estabeleça janelas regulares para atualizar componentes críticos, mas sempre com rollback preparado caso algo saia diferente do esperado.
  • Documentação clara: Mantenha toda a configuração, scripts e procedimentos documentados e versionados.

Ao seguir estas dicas, seu ambiente de n8n com PostgreSQL em cluster estará sempre seguro, moderno e pronto para os desafios do próximo ano.

O que é n8n com PostgreSQL em cluster para alta disponibilidade?

Trata-se da integração do n8n, uma ferramenta de automação de workflows, com um banco de dados PostgreSQL configurado em cluster. O cluster proporciona alta disponibilidade, garantindo que os dados e automações do n8n permaneçam acessíveis e resilientes mesmo em caso de falhas em um dos servidores.

Quais benefícios a integração do n8n com PostgreSQL em cluster oferece?

A principal vantagem é a alta disponibilidade, ou seja, suas automações continuarão funcionando sem interrupções em caso de falhas no banco de dados. Além disso, há ganho em desempenho por permitir escalabilidade e redundância dos dados, aumentando a confiabilidade do seu ambiente de automação.

Quais são os requisitos para implementar o n8n com PostgreSQL em cluster para alta disponibilidade em 2025?

Você precisará de uma infraestrutura capaz de suportar múltiplas instâncias de PostgreSQL (via Patroni, por exemplo), um serviço de balanceamento de carga, configuração adequada do n8n para apontar para o cluster e boas práticas de monitoramento e backup para garantir a alta disponibilidade e integridade dos dados.

Conclusão: O futuro das automações depende de alta disponibilidade

Ao adotar o n8n com PostgreSQL em cluster para alta disponibilidade, você garante automações resilientes, escaláveis e prontas para desafios de 2025. Seja no desenvolvimento de projetos pessoais ou profissionais, seguir boas práticas – desde a escolha da infraestrutura até a manutenção, monitoramento e backups – é essencial para evitar surpresas desagradáveis.

Investir em capacitação, como a Formação Agentes de IA, e utilizar VPSs otimizadas como as da Hostinger, são caminhos que ampliam as possibilidades e facilitam a jornada em automação. Lembre-se: sistemas robustos garantem negócios duradouros e clientes mais satisfeitos.

Coloque as dicas deste artigo em prática e prepare-se para automatizar com segurança e confiança no próximo ano!

Subscribe
Notify of
guest

0 Comentários
Oldest
Newest Most Voted
Inline Feedbacks
View all comments